The Demopolis Tigers will head out to face off against the Wetumpka Indians at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Given that the two teams suffered a loss in their last games, they both have a little extra motivation heading into this contest.

Demopolis is probably headed into the matchup with a chip on their shoulder considering Northside just ended the team's six-game winning streak on Friday. They took a blow against the Rams, falling 48-14.

Meanwhile, Wetumpka scored first but ultimately less than Stanhope Elmore in their game on Friday. They took a 35-28 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Mustangs. While the Indians didn't get the win, they did start the game off strong, beating the Mustangs 7-0 in the first quarter.

Demopolis will need to focus on slowing down Charles Skipper, one of several Wetumpka players who made an impact when they last played. He threw for 202 yards and three touchdowns, and also rushed for 42 yards. Skipper has been hot, having posted three or more passing touchdowns the last five times he's played. A healthy portion of Skipper's aerial production (97 yards to be exact) went to Kaleb Ballard, who also brought in a receiving touchdown.

Demopolis' loss was their first in the region, dropping their region record down to 5-1 and their overall record down to 6-3. As for Wetumpka, their defeat dropped their record down to 5-4.

Demopolis came up short against Wetumpka when the teams last played back in November of 2024, falling 22-9. Can the Tigers av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
